      “I’m not one of your patients, Edie.”

      Holden bit out the words. “Platitudes and encouraging pats on the back are not what I need from you.”

      

      She shook her head, trying to clear it as she drew in a shuddering breath, which brought her breasts flush up against him.

      

      She saw the havoc her action wreaked on his composure. On his ability to remain detached and in control, which was so blasted important to him, and not just as a physician.

      

      Fully knowing what she was doing, she took another lung-filling breath. His gaze burned into hers.

      

      Edie didn’t pull away. Couldn’t turn away, and not because she had promised herself she wouldn’t.

      

      “What do you need from me, then, Holden?”

      Dear Sam,

      

      We haven’t been communicating too well lately, have we, son? So I thought maybe a letter would help me get out some things I don’t seem able to say. The fact is, I’m at a loss as to what to do, and it isn’t a feeling I’m used to.

      

      I know it’s been a rough year since your mother died. Rough for us both. And what with being so busy moving us to Dallas and getting established here as an ER doctor, I haven’t always been there for you. I don’t have much of an excuse for that, except to say I’m doing my best. You see, I lost both my parents when I wasn’t much older than you are now. Lost them—and my best friend in the whole world, Elsa Dog.

      

      I know you miss your mother, Sam. Believe me when I say I’d give anything to bring her back. But I can’t, so we’ll have to go on without her. We still have each other, you know, even if it seems to me you could use a friend.

      

      Maybe we both could use a friend. Someone faithful and loyal and true. Someone whose love and devotion would help you heal and believe in the future again. Someone like E.D. was to me. But I also need something—someone—more. And it would take a miracle....

      

      Love, Dad
